Are you passionate about Building Safety within the Social Housing Sector? My client has an immediate opportunity for an experienced Building Safety Manager to join their team on a permanent basis. This position is primarily remote based with expectance to be in London twice per month and attendance to areas in the Southwest bi-monthly.

The Building Safety Team will be the first point of contact for all fire and structural safety enquiries in relation to the organisations higher risk buildings.

Responsibilities:
  • Lead a team of a Building Safety Team Leader and an Officer, responsible for daily oversight of HRBs, reporting on compliance and providing advice and guidance to colleagues and residents on building safety matters.
  • Management of building safety controls, processes, and procedures are the responsibility of many different stakeholders within the business.
  • Ensure that the organisations responsibilities in relation to their higher-risk buildings (HRBs) are effectively coordinated and carried out and evidenced through the building safety cases.
  • Support the duty holder in respect of fire and building safety to ensure they meet their current and anticipated regulatory obligations (including monitoring the regulatory environment and learning from best practice).
  • Liaise with external agencies and other housing providers to keep abreast of good practice.
